it's because it's based on characters from Acclaim games

The team was:

Quirk from Quirk
Kuros from Wizards & Warriors
Tyrone from Archrivals
Max Force from NARC
and Bigfoot, from Bigfoot

No, midway too

Acclaim published
W&W was Rare

Also, jump in on the stream, ya mooks.

Yeah it's confusing, it's based on the home versions that Acclaim published, but hey didn't create the properties. Midway made NARC and Rare made W&W. I forget who did the arcade version of Arch Rivals.
